Details for: Hike to the Holzer service tree
Brief description
From Perschenegg, the path leads onto a ridge to the Ochsenburger Hut on Rudolfshöhe (Mon and Tue = closed days, Wed to Sun open at least from 10 a.m. to 7 p.m.)
Description
Many service trees stand around the Gölsehof of the Büchinger family, which you reach after about 1.5 km of hiking. The crowning conclusion is the approximately 15 m high Holzer service tree, which stands about 600 m from the Ochsenburger Hut near the hiking trail. The mighty tree, standing freely in a meadow, is even visible from St. Pölten. Upon reaching the Holzer service tree, you either return or continue towards St. Pölten.

Starting point of the tour
Start of the Güterweg Gesslhof (in front of the Baumühl property)
Destination point of the tour
Ochsenburger Hut and Holzer service tree
Directions
Coming from Vienna: West Motorway A1, exit Böheimkirchen (Exit 48), via Furth to Pyhra Coming from the west: West Motorway A1 exit St. Pölten South, right to B20, signposted to Pyhra From the north: exit St. Pölten East, via Egelsee to Pyhra; then in Pyhra towards the forest, through the forest up to the right branching Güterweg Gesslhof
By post bus line 1562 from St. Pölten to Pyhra/Perschenegg
